Naya village in Pingla block, Paschim Medinipur, sits 180 km from Kolkata (direct rail/road to major markets). The cluster hosts 150–200 established Potua families with 400+ years of accumulated knowledge, ensuring instant access to trained artisans, natural dye suppliers, and informal credit networks. Raw materials (cloth waste from Bengali mills, turmeric powder, raktachandan seeds) are sourced within 50 km radius; international buyers (EU, USA, Japan) access paintings via Kolkata port (120 km) and Delhi export hubs (1,200 km by road).

✓ Verified Success Story
Pingla Patachitra Collective (verified through Ministry of Textiles ODOP report 2023)

A group of 12 Potua families in Naya village collectively established a brand-registered studio with common workspace and raw material procurement. They grew from ₹2L/year household income (2019) to ₹45L/year collective turnover (2023) by selling to Etsy, Indian craft platforms, and 8 European galleries. Employed 40+ artisans indirectly.

₹80,000 (shared studio rent, basic equipment, initial raw materials)Project Cost
₹50,000 from SFURTI; ₹25,000 GI branding support from DC HandicraftGovt Subsidy
12 direct (Potua families), 40+ indirect (contracted artisans, family members)Employees
Source: Ministry of Textiles, National Institute of Fashion Technology (NIFT) ODOP case studies 2023; confirmed via Paschim Medinipur DC Handicraft office

1
Learn / Research
Visit Naya village, Pingla block (2 hours by road from district HQ Medinipur town). Meet Potua artisans directly—no cost required. Call the DC Handicraft office (0144-222-5050 or check district ODOP portal) to get artisan contact list. Attend Pingla haat (weekly village market) to observe price points and buyer behavior. Register free Udyam account online (udyamregistration.gov.in) this week.
2
Source Raw Materials
Source raw materials from Naya village suppliers directly or via Medinipur town's cloth waste dealers (near Medinipur railway station market) and spice merchants. First batch cost: ₹8K–₹15K for 5–10 paintings (cloth/paper: ₹1.5K/piece, natural dyes: ₹500–₹1K, labor: ₹4K–₹6K if artisan-hired). Supplier area: Naya village Pingla block or Medinipur town market; travel time 2–4 hours from any West Bengal city.
3
Produce / Partner
Option A: Partner with 2–3 Potua artisans in Naya village on piece-rate (₹4K–₹8K per finished painting). You handle sourcing raw materials, QC, and sales. Setup cost: ₹20K–₹50K (space rental in Medinipur or Kolkata for storage/finishing). Option B: Rent 200–300 sq ft studio in Medinipur town (₹5K–₹8K/month) and hire 1 experienced Potua on ₹12K–₹18K/month salary. Total 6-month setup: ₹60K–₹150K (rent, artisan salary, working capital).
4
Brand & Register
Register Udyam MSME (free, online, 30 min). Apply for GI protection extension/licensing via DC Handicraft office (₹0–₹10K, 4–8 weeks approval). If exporting: apply for IEC code via DGFT (Directorate General of Foreign Trade) online—₹0 cost, 10 days approval. Get BIS/ISOIEC testing done (optional but buyers appreciate): ₹15K–₹25K for natural dye safety certification.
5
First Sale
List 3–5 paintings on Etsy with high-quality photography (phone camera acceptable). Target first D2C sale: ₹15K–₹30K per painting. Simultaneously reach out to 10 Kolkata heritage galleries (Kolkata Gallery Guide on Instagram) with portfolio—expect first wholesale order ₹40K–₹80K (5 paintings at ₹8K–₹16K each). Expected first 30-day revenue: ₹50K–₹150K (1–2 D2C + 1 wholesale order).
6
Scale
At ₹10L/month revenue (12–15 paintings/month): hire second artisan (₹15K/month), upgrade studio to 500 sq ft (₹12K/month), invest in professional photography/videography (₹30K one-time), run Instagram/Facebook ads (₹5K–₹10K/month), exhibit at 2–3 national craft fairs annually (Surajkund Crafts Mela, New Delhi; National Handicraft Fair, Delhi; Kolkata Literary Festival craft stalls: ₹20K–₹50K per fair). Negotiate direct contracts with 5–7 corporate procurement teams and export agents.

Manufacturer ke liye zaroori info

Airport
Kolkata International Airport (Netaji Subhas Chandra Bose) 180 km, 4–5 hour drive
🛣
Road
NH6 (Kolkata–Chennai highway) passes through Medinipur town, direct 4-lane connectivity to Delhi (1,200 km), Mumbai (1,600 km)
🚄
Rail
Medinipur railway station (South Eastern Railway) on main line to Howrah; Pingla block 25 km by road from Medinipur station
Seaport
Kolkata Port (Haldia) 120 km for EXIM cargo
Power
WBSEDCL grid supply in Medinipur town and Pingla block; load-shedding 4–6 hours/day during summer (DIY backup recommended)

Medinipur MSME Cluster (Paschim Medinipur Handicraft Complex)
Located in Medinipur town (district HQ), houses 40+ textile, printing, and handicraft units. Plot sizes available: 1,000–5,000 sq ft. Common facility center for dyeing, finishing. Nearby logistics hub for export shipments.
MSME Cluster
Naya Village Craft Hub (de facto artisan cluster)
150–200 household-based Potua units concentrated in Naya village, Pingla block. No formal park infrastructure but strong peer network, raw material suppliers, skilled labor pools. Best for partnership/sub-contracting model.
Craft Village
Kharagpur Industrial Estate (50 km, larger backup option)
Multi-sector industrial estate with plot sizes 2,000–10,000 sq ft, better power/water backup. 1 hour commute to Medinipur. Useful if scaling to factory-like setup with multiple artisans.
Industrial Estate

Woh paisa jo tujhe pata nahi tha

🏛
PM Vishwakarma Scheme
₹15,000 tool kit grant + ₹1.5L interest-free loan for artisan training and raw material setup (SIDBI implementation)
🏛
PMEGP (Prime Minister Employment Generation Programme)
up to ₹50L loan with 35% subsidy (for SC/ST/women, up to 50%) for unit setup in Tier 2/3 locations
